  • Patent number: 6969409
    Abstract: The present invention provides an animal fibers having improved shrink proofing and pilling resistance properties and method for preparation thereof. An animal fiber having excellent shrink proofing and pilling resistance and retaining its original water repellency is also provided. A method of treating animal fiber in which a surface layer part of animal fiber is primary-oxidized in advance with an oxidizer, and aqueous treatment liquid containing ozone in the form of ultrafine bubbles of 5? or less is allowed to collide against the fiber by blowing the liquid on the fiber in the aqueous treatment solution, and then, the fiber is treated with a reducing agent. Particularly, the above-mentioned method for treating animal fiber in which ultrafine bubbles of ozone are formed by using a line mixer. The method in which an apparatus which collects the ultrafine ozone bubbles in aqueous treatment liquid on the fiber is used so that the bubbles are not scattered out of a treatment reaction bowl.

  • Patent number: 6964182
    Abstract: A mechanism, giving less environmental load, for treating animal fibers of a continuous web form so as not to spoil inherent properties of the animal fibers such as hand-feeling and water repellency, so as to improve resistance to felting (shrinkage) and pilling. The mechanism includes: a tank filled with a treatment liquid; a net-conveyor having upper and lower mesh belts put one upon the other to sandwich the continuous web form therebetween for conveying the web form through the liquid of the tank; a treating-liquid circulation system including a gas-liquid mixing pump connected to a suction-port in the tank and pumping out the liquid, a static mixer connected downstream of the pump, and a discharge nozzle placed at a position in the tank facing the suction-port with the mesh belts therebetween, the discharge nozzle being connected downstream of the mixer; and an ozonizer for supplying ozone gas into the system.

  • Patent number: 6716256
    Abstract: A slenderized crimped animal fiber with a fixed slenderized form having a lowering rate of tensile strength for undyed spun yarn of no less than 10%, fiber contraction in boiling water of no more than 1%, an alkali solubility of no more than 22% by weight and a UB solubility of no more than 35% by weight, wherein the slenderized crimped animal fiber is prepared by being drawn by practically 1.20 to 1.60 times after an anisotropic swelling is given to the animal fiber consisting of bilateral structure using swelling plasticization with base.

  • Patent number: 6618615
    Abstract: A photometer comprises a projecting mechanism irradiating a physical mass with infrared light within a wavelength region of 1.1 to 2.0 &mgr;m, a photoreceiving mechanism receiving output light from the physical mass and a spectroscope separating the light applied to the physical mass or the output light from the physical mass into its spectral components, for measuring absorbance by the physical mass at a specific wavelength. A compression mechanism can compress a measured region of the physical mass or a peripheral portion thereof, and difference absorbance calculator obtains difference absorbance from first absorbance obtained by the photometer under a state compressed by the compression mechanism with a first pressure and second absorbance obtained by the photometer under a state compressed with a second pressure lower than the first pressure or a non-compressed state.

  • Patent number: 5538896
    Abstract: To easily detect an amino acid derivative with high sensitivity in carrying out amino acid sequence analysis of a protein from an amino terminal, 2-anilino-5-thiazolinone amino acid derivative is reacted with a volatile primary amine represented by the general formula X-NH.sub.2, wherein X denotes a hydrocarbon containing a halogen to form a phenylthiocarbamyl amino acid derivative, and the phenylthiocarbamyl amino acid derivative is detected by using a gas chromatograph provided with an ECD. Accordingly, amino acid sequencing may be performed with high sensitivity without the need to use harmful radioisotope labeled or fluorescent amino compounds.

  • Patent number: 4655225
    Abstract: A directive light beam in a wavelength range appropriate for penetrating into body tissues is applied to a portion of a patient's body and the energy transmitted or back-scattered by the underlying tissue is analyzed spectrophotometrically for the presence of glucose. Analysis is performed using especially selected bands in the near-infrared region.
